Top tips to encourage babies and toddlers to eat their fruit and vegetables
Top tips to encourage babies and toddlers to eat their fruit and vegetables
We all know fruit and vegetables are an important food group, but persuading babies and toddlers to eat them can be a battle. Even if your child absolutely refuses to eat vegetables it’s important to put some on their plate at every meal so they get used to seeing them. How to Prevent Common Physical Problems of Breastfeeding
How to Prevent Common Physical Problems of Breastfeeding
Tip – prepare for successful breastfeeding by learning what to expect and how to do it! Attend a class if possible during pregnancy. Don’t wait for things to get better on their own. Ask for help from a skilled professional in the first few days if you need it.
